Buffon, Georges Louis Leclerc, Comte de
Born: 1707 AD
Died: 1788 AD, at 80 years of age.
Nationality: French
Categories: Mathematicians, Naturalists

1707 - Born on September 7th in Montbard, Côte d'Or. French naturalist.
1734 - He entered the French Academy of Sciences.
1739 - He was a Keeper of the Jardin du Roi (later Jardin des Plantes) in Paris.
1773 - He was named as Comte (Count) de Buffon.
1783 - Became a fellow at the Royal Society of Edinburgh.
1788 - Died on April 16th in Paris.
- He wrote Histoire Naturelle, Générale et Particulière and Les Époques de la Nature.
1853-1855 - Posthumously published Oeuvres Complètes de Buffon.
